16. and Finishing Techniques Troubleshooting Problems With Inline Cutting If a program error appears and the program shuts down while completing this procedure e You might have circles and ovals in the project Create extra points with the Break and Move tool e You might have open paths Use the Show Open Paths tool to find them Use the Join Two Points tool to close them Cutting a Project More Than Once If your project uses heavy paper or other materials you might need to cut two or three times Do not lift the rollers after the first cut To make cut multiple times use one of the following methods Method 1 Press Copy on the cutter control panel Be sure Advance is not checked in the Cutting Control Panel Method 2 Press Start IMPORTANT It is essential that the Advance box is NOT checked and that you do NOT lift the pinch rollers o Creating Stencil Cuts You can make any font into a stencil cut See figure 170 SPOIL LOOMIS TL Figure 170 1 Type a word and select Convert Text to Path from the Text menu 2 Click the Cut Straight Line tool and use it to cut away sections of letters 3 Drag and draw two lines across the section you want to remove 4 Remove unnecessary pieces by selecting the sections and deleting them See figure 171 CPO Creative Cutter PRO 123 Chapter 7 Specialized Cutting and Finishing Techniques Figure 171 Scoring Paper If you want to score part of the project and cut a

27. the Blade o o 14 IMPORTANT The cutter is delivered with the blade inserted properly into the blade holder unit Characteristics of Properly Installed Blades Take note of how far the blade is installed in the casing a properly installed blade is barely visible When you replace the blade be sure to push it in so that slightly less than 1mm about 1 32 of the blade can be seen or felt Many factors affect the life of your blade e The weight of the paper being cut e The composition of the paper being cut e The experience of the person doing the cutting The life of your blade will improve commensurate with the improvements to your technique that come with practice Proper adjustment and correct pressure will ensure you derive maximum longevity out of your blade Replacing the Blade Blades should be replaced when any of the following conditions occur e Cut quality suddenly gets worse e You must continue to increase pressure to get clean cuts e The corners and tight turns do not cut cleanly or are pushed in NOTE This condition can also be caused by using too much pressure Use the following procedure when it is time to replace the blade TIP Be sure to remove the yellow or red cap from the blade before inserting 1 For most common cutting tasks choose the blade with the yellow cap Use the red capped blade as a back up blade or for vinyl and lighter weight papers Creative Cutter PRO Chapter 2 Ins

32. 110 for text weight paper and 185 225 for heavy weight paper e You will develop a feel for the right pressure with experience Don t be afraid to experiment to see what works best WARNING While you are learning how to use the cuter refrain from trying to cut heavy cardstocks and fibrous papers Practice using smooth medium weight 65 Ib cardstocks and text weight papers Keep in mind that fibrous paper will drastically shorten the life of your mat and your blade Fixing Problems That Occur During Cutting WARNING If you experience a problem do not yank the paper out and do not force the carriage to move If necessary turn off the cutter to remove the paper and move the carriage TIP For more troubleshooting techniques see Troubleshooting Guide on page 139 Canceling a Cutting Job If something goes wrong while you are cutting use the following procedure to cancel the cutting job and start again 1 Press the Pause button on the Cutting Control Panel to stop the cutting job 2 Simultaneously press both the RESET and the ENTER buttons on the Cutting Control Panel When you do the control panel screen displays Reset cutter 3 Click F2 Yes to reset the cutter e Ifthe cutter resets restart the cutting job Be sure to press the F1 button to set the cutting mode to CUT 4 e If the cutter does not reset turn off the cutter wait about 45 seconds and turn it back on again Then restart the cutting j

PRO 105 Chapter5 Manipulating Letters and Shapes Figure 156 Creating a Word With Attached Letters 1 2 3 4 Type a word From the Draw menu click Rectangle Draw a rectangle under the word Duplicate the rectangle use ALT D and use the arrow key to move the new rectangle straight above the word See figure 157 5 Select both rectangles and the word and weld them together See Welding Images and Words Together on page 101 6 7 8 106 Use the Eraser tool to erase unnecessary parts of the rectangles Join the ends of the bottom and top to create sides Draw a rectangle around the completed word Creative Cutter PRO Chapter5 Manipulating Letters and Shapes Creative Cutter PRO Chapter5 Manipulating Letters and Shapes 108 Creative Cutter PRO Working With Graphics Achieving the pages you re dreaming of sometimes means creating scanning or importing graphics This chapter provides background information on computer graphics and tips and techniques for creating graphics that cut and display well We recommend that you complete the practice project to gain experience with converting graphics see Practice Project Converting and Vectorizing a Bitmap File on page 114 Introduction Pixels Resolution Vectors Oh My Most computer graphic programs create objects with tiny dots called pixels The number of pixels per inch which is also referred to as dots per inch dpi is calle

Your New Cutter 3 2 Installation and Contents of the Creative Cutter Package 0 0 c eee eee 7 Setup lostalins the SOUwate lt o ccebec564e455 54545 68045555 GES SEER SEE 8 Installing and Starting the Software 0 0 0 cece eee 8 Settins Up the CUCls cont ane edcuae pede ne aes eee EEE ageeeaseu4 8 Attach the Cutter to the Computer 0 0 0 0 eee eee eens 8 What To Do If You Don t Have a Serial Port 9 Determine the Port the USB to Serial Was Assigned To 9 Change the Port Number 0 0 0c ccc ene 10 Install the USB Security Key Hardlock 0 0 0 200005 10 Petting Up the SOMwWale 20464 654 04660645204 0424483 FERREE GERERE 1 Configuring Toolbars and Software Settings 0 12 Select the PIOC 2 52464554h5 854624 S RS EG REGED Ame ESE Dees 13 ee Se WNC POU sted eeu E te Seek oe eee ee ee eee ee 13 Working With the Blade 0 0 0c eens 14 Characteristics of Properly Installed Blades 14 Replacing the Blade s lt 4 0 08 4662446 40008 Sa ge ee ab oe bork ete 14 Creative Cutter PRO iii Contents Working With the Cutting Mat 0 0 0 ce es 17 Pagwies 15000 MAGS 22234625645 25 nispan dkar aa 42 oh 4 eee eh es 18 Tips for Getting the Most From Your Blade and Mat 20 Caring for the Cutting Mat 0 0 0 0 ccc ee 20 Care a

77. ith a USB to serial converter See What To Do If You Don t Have a Serial Port on page 9 If the problem persists uninstall and reinstall the program Use the following procedure Step 1 Note and record the current port settings Click Settings and then click Plotter Codes Step 2 Remove all Pazzles Creative Cutter registry files 1 Point to Start at the bottom left of your computer and click All Programs 2 Click Pazzles Creative Cutter click Tools and then click Pazzles Creative Cutter Registry 3 In the box that appears select and delete all registry files Step 3 Uninstall the Pazzles Creative Cutter program 1 Point to Start and then click All Programs 2 Click Pazzles Creative Cutter and then click Uninstall If prompted choose to delete all shared files Step 4 Delete the Signmax and Pazzles Creative Cutter folders 1 Point to Start and then click My Computer 2 Select the C drive and click the folder named WINDOWS If you get a message about hidden folders select to see hidden files 3 In the Windows folder click the Program Files folder to open it Click and delete the Signmax folder Step 5 Search and delete other files 1 Close all windows until you return to your desktop screen Then point to Start and click Search 2 Select to search all files type Pazzles Creative Cutter in the box and click Search 3 Delete any files found 4 Repeat the search process typing Signmax in

98. ob Creative Cutter PRO Chapter 3 Basic Procedures for Using the Creative Cutter Pro HPGL Error If an HPGL Error message appears try the following procedures to clear the error and start again e If the error appears when you stopped the cutting process press the NEXT button on the cutter e If pressing NEXT does not work turn off the cutter wait a few minutes and turn it back on again e If the error appears after re starting the cutter check the pressure setting Pressure settings cannot exceed 500 e If the error continues to display check all connections between the cutter and the computer Cutter Starts to Cut Poorly If the cutter was working fine and then seems unable to cut through paper try these procedures e Increase the pressure setting Pressure can be set as high as 495 See Tips for Determining Proper Pressure on page 30 e Try reducing the pressure Using too much pressure can cause poor cuts especially in tight corners e Press down several times on the silver tip of the blade holder Do this while the blade is inserted in the carriage Sometimes a minuscule piece of paper or dust can keep the mechanism from moving freely e Re insert the blade Blades occasionally move a slight bit in the blade holder and even the tiniest change can affect pressure e Clean the mat Scrape off any bits of paper and remove bits of lint e Are the cutter platforms installed The platforms prevent the mat from
